ES之kibana安装与集成

一、Elasticsearch 版本编辑

Kibana 的版本需要和 Elasticsearch 的版本一致。这是官方支持的配置。

运行不同主版本号的 Kibana 和 Elasticsearch 是不支持的(例如 Kibana 5.x 和 Elasticsearch 2.x),若主版本号相同,运行 Kibana 子版本号比 Elasticsearch 子版本号新的版本也是不支持的(例如 Kibana 5.1 和 Elasticsearch 5.0)。

运行一个 Elasticsearch 子版本号大于 Kibana 的版本基本不会有问题,这种情况一般是便于先将 Elasticsearch 升级(例如 Kibana 5.0 和 Elasticsearch 5.1)。在这种配置下,Kibana 启动日志中会出现一个警告,所以一般只是使用于 Kibana 即将要升级到和 Elasticsearch 相同版本的场景。

运行不同的 Kibana 和 Elasticsearch 补丁版本一般是支持的(例如:Kibana 5.0.0 和 Elasticsearch 5.0.1)。

二、下载链接

1、官网链接:
https://www.elastic.co/guide/en/kibana/5.2/targz.html
2、其他安装方式:https://www.elastic.co/guide/cn/kibana/current/install.html

例如有:

a、 https://www.elastic.co/guide/cn/kibana/current/deb.html

deb 包用来在 Debian、Ubuntu 和其他基于 Debian 的系统下安装,Debian 包可以从 Elastic 官网或者我们的 Debian 仓库中下载。

b、elastic.co/guide/cn/kibana/current/rpm.html

rpm 包用来在 Red Hat、Centos、SLES、OpenSuSe 以及其他基于 RPM 的系统下安装。RPM 包可以从 Elastic 官网或者我们的 RPM 仓库下载。

c、https://www.elastic.co/guide/cn/kibana/current/docker.html

Elastic Docker 仓库中有现有的可以运行 Kibana 的 Docker 镜像,并预装了 X-Pack 。

三、下载及安装

1.下载安装包
[admin@admin01 modules]$ wget https://artifacts.elastic.co/downloads/kibana/kibana-5.2.2-linux-x86_64.tar.gz
[admin@admin01 modules]$ tar -xzf kibana-5.2.2-linux-x86_64.tar.gz
[admin@admin01 modules]$ cd ../softwares/kibana-5.2.2-linux-x86_64/
2.配置相关的信息
[admin@admin01 kibana-5.2.2-linux-x86_64]$ vi config/kibana.yml
	server.port: 5601
	server.host: 192.168.47.101
	elasticsearch.url: "http://192.168.47.101:9200"
3.外部访问,添加防火墙端口 5601
 [root@admin01 ~]# iptables -N RH-Firewall-1-INPUT
    [root@admin01 ~]# service iptables save
    iptables: Saving firewall rules to /etc/sysconfig/iptables:[  OK  ]
    [root@admin01 ~]# vi /etc/sysconfig/iptables
    -ARH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 5601 -j ACCEPT  # 添加到该目录下
    [root@admin01 ~]# service iptables restart               # 重新启动端口
    iptables: Setting chains to policy ACCEPT: filter          [  OK  ]
    iptables: Flushing firewall rules:                         [  OK  ]
    iptables: Unloading modules:                               [  OK  ]
    iptables: Applying firewall rules:                         [  OK  ]
4.启动
[admin@admin01 softwares]$ cd kibana-5.2.2-linux-x86_64/
[admin@admin01 kibana-5.2.2-linux-x86_64]$ bin/kibana

验证 Kibana是否正常启动,则通过之前配置的端口信息,则可以进行访问,具体的访问如下所示:
在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/Victory_Lei/article/details/100771325